Abstract: The main objective of this paper is to highlight the historical and architectural Significance of a unique nineteenth-century Muslim cemetery complex built under the auspices of the Ottoman sultan Abdülaziz (r. 1861-76). It is the final culmination of several Muslim cemeteries that were discreetly established on the island in various historical periods. The way in which a Muslim cemetery has been represented from a Western cultural perspective-through Orientalist imagery and the conceptual ideals of Romanticism-will be explored with specific reference to the establishment of this late Ottoman cemetery in a British island colony.
